Transaction ea325422011651b21b1543e742d52c47381dea2e83bb31004d448b921e2a6e9d
1 Input
1 Output
-
ea325422011651b21b1543e742d52c47381dea2e83bb31004d448b921e2a6e9d:0
- value
- 547483
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dae97307f058de62cbaf37501d00f0e44930c92e OP_EQUAL
- address
- 3MeWthyYwa4XVzMhoCqDfmQptt67pMVQdd